    I returned for a formal dinner, and was very happy. We were well taken care of by Aaron . We started with the ginger beer, which was sharp and sweet, with the perfect amount of fizz. We started with the cornbread and roasted Brussels. Best cornbread I've ever had; moist, sweet and warm with amazing butter. The Brussels were perfectly browned and balanced with a hint of vinegar and pepitas. We ordered the barbecuterie board as a main. I highly recommend it! It was an assortment of pure yummies. Everything from burnt ends, pork belly, pimento cheese, crackers, poached pear and smoked pineapple...I could have eaten 2! I will definitely return to try the Cornish hen, arugula salad and brisket sandwich.

    This is one of two places that take reservations downtown and was near the festival we were…read moreattending at Riverside Park. We arrived approximately 15 minutes before our reservations and were seated immediately in the sparsely filled restaurant. Their air conditioning was refreshing after a long day in the sun. Their menu has a Louisiana flair, so I ordered the chicken-and-sausage gumbo and had their étouffée as my main course. The dishes are very similar in content, except that the étouffée included crawfish and shrimp and came with two pieces of bread. Both were very good, but we're a little light on the Cajun spices. I enjoyed a soft parade pint of beer from their vast craft beer and wine menu. Others in my party of five enjoyed their salad with a protein pizza and a cheeseburger. They have low-top, high-top, booth, and bar seating, along with outdoor patio seating. Full bar. The interior has a knotty wood finish with a somewhat industrial feel. The building used to hold Civil War barracks. Clean restrooms. Excellent service. Pricey. Parking can be difficult. They have posted 3% surcharge fee that references fast-rising expenses. They do not charge a credit card fee, so I guess it balances out. I would recommend.
